MCO 3500.110 addresses mission essential tasks, METL development, mission analysis, task conditions and standards, and Core and Assigned Mission Task Sets. It requires METs to be externally focused and establishes processes for reviewing, approving, publishing, and maintaining METLs.

Applies to: This Order provides policy and procedures for the development, review, approval, publication and maintenance of Mission Essential Task List (METL) to support Marine Corps units, installations, and organizations.

Questions and answers

What is a mission essential task?

A MET is an externally focused action, process, or ac~ivity (task) deemed critical to mission accomplishment. (paragraph 3)

What does the METL include?

The METL is the sum of all METs required by all missions assigned to a unit, as well as, additional tasks designated by the unit's chain of command. (paragraph 3)

How must a mission essential task be focused?

A MET must be focused outside of the command and support another command or directly affect the enemy. (paragraph 3)

What are the elements of a quantified MET?

A quantified MET consists of a task together with associated conditions and standards. (paragraph 3)

What are conditions in relation to task performance?

Conditions are variables of the environment that affect the performance of tasks in the context of the assigned mission. (paragraph 3)
